What is the difference between Flash Player and Adobe Media Player?
Media Player - Adobe LabsAdobe Flash Player is the high-performance, lightweight runtime client for delivering content and RIAs within the browser. Adobe Media Player is a desktop media player that offers useful features for viewers to manage and interact with their favorite content, and features for content publishers to define branding and advertising in and around their content. The Adobe Media Player is a cross-operating system application built using Apollo.

Related Questionsback to top What is the difference between Flash Player and Shockwave Player?
Adobe - Adobe Flash Player : FAQFlash Player displays content created with Adobe Flash CS3 Professional such as web application front ends, high-impact website user interfaces, interactive online advertising, and short-form to long-form animation and rich Internet applications created using Adobe Flex. Shockwave Player displays content created with Macromedia Director® such as high-performance multiuser games, interactive 3D product simulations, online entertainment, and training applications.

What is Adobe Media Player?
Media Player - Adobe LabsThe Adobe Media Player is a desktop media player that allows viewers to stream, download, manage, and play rich media content. Users can queue up and download favorite content for Internet TV shows and video podcasts, and manage a personal video library. Adobe Media Player gives the user complete control and flexibility to view what they want, when they want. The Adobe Media Player will be one of the first Apollo applications from Adobe.

Related QuestionsWill any Linux distributions include Adobe Flash Player 9 for Linux beta?
Flash Player - Adobe LabsAdobe Flash Player 9 for Linux beta is only available from Adobe Labs. A list of distribution partners is expected to be available when the final version of Adobe Flash Player 9 for Linux is released. Adobe Flash Player 7 is currently distributed through several Linux operating system providers, such as Red Hat, Novell, and TurboLinux.

Related QuestionsWill Adobe Media Player play HD resolution content?
Media Player - Adobe LabsYes, Adobe Media Player will support high bitrate, high quality downloaded video content as well as web-ready streaming and progressive-download video content.
Related QuestionsWhat operating systems will Adobe Media Player run on?
Media Player - Adobe LabsAdobe Media Player is built on top of Apollo, and is targeted to run on Windows XP and Vista, and Mac OS X 10.4 and 10.5 on launch, with support for Linux to follow.
Related QuestionsHow will a content publisher integrate Adobe Media Player into their content experience?
Media Player - Adobe LabsContent publishers can deploy standard Media RSS feeds with FLV enclosures, which can be consumed and played back in Adobe Media Player. Additional integration points are provided to support dynamic branding, advertising, and content protection.
Related QuestionsWhat type of content usage data can Adobe Media Player track?
Media Player - Adobe LabsAdobe fully respects the right of privacy. For downloaded content, Adobe Media Player can track content usage such as when a piece of content is started or stopped. It does not, by default, track specific information about the viewer. Tracking data is reported using cookies, and similar to a browser experience, users may opt out of cookies.
